Sisko (name) means a surname notably associated with the fictional character Benjamin Sisko from the television series Star Trek: Deep Space Nine. Example: “Sisko commanded the space station in the science fiction series.”

Etymology

Borrowed from Serbo-Croatian Šiško or Slovene Šiško.
